#b50d66 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#b50d66 is composed of 71% red, 5.1%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 92.8% magenta, 43.6%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 328.2 degrees, a saturation of 86.6% and a lightness of 38%. #b50d66 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1acc with #6b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

● #b50d66 color description : Strong pink.
The hexadecimal color #b50d66 has RGB values of R:181, G:13,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.93, Y:0.44,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 11865446.
